Phone: (866) 476-9932
Category: Hosting and Web Design
More Contact Info
Toll-Free Number:
(866) 476-9932
Complaints & Reviews — Powweb
Reviews for this company have not yet been written. You can be the first!
Did you have any deals with Powweb? Feel free to share your consumer case.
Leave a complaint or review.
Did you have any deals with Powweb? Feel free to share your consumer case.
Leave a complaint or review.
Most Reviewed
8 Jun, 2021
"I need to have your magazine orders to stop coming to my address"
⤷ People Magazine | 84 reviews
14 Jun, 2021
"Money taken out both my accounts then when I ask why nobody knows"
⤷ Crunch Fitness | 17 reviews